A DESPERATE hunt has been launched for a missing 14-year-old girl who vanished after being seen getting into a car.
Leah Mullins was last seen at 7.30pm last night in Sherston, near Malmesbury.

Wiltshire Police have now revealed fears that she was seen getting into a "dark" or burgundy car.
A police spokesperson said: "We are urgently appealing to the public to help find 14-year-old Leah Mullins who has been reported missing in Sherston, near Malmesbury.
"Leah was last seen at about 7.30pm this evening (29/12) and her family are growing increasingly concerned for her welfare.
"She is a vulnerable person and may appear to be confused or upset.
"Leah was reportedly seen to get into a possibly burgundy or dark coloured older estate car near the Angel Pub on Sherston High Street."
She was wearing a pair of blue fleece shorts and a white Bambi t-shirt.
She is not wearing a coat and has blonde hair worn loose.
Anyone with information or who knows where Leah is should contact police immediately by calling 999 and quoting log 263 of today’s date (29/12).
